Why RingCentral Rejected Your Application

RingCentral enforces rigorous TCR (The Campaign Registry) requirements that mandate every registered brand must have a verifiable, operational online presence. This is not arbitrary; it is a core component of "Know Your Customer" (KYC) protocols designed to prevent spam and fraud on carrier networks. Submissions referencing social media profiles (Facebook, LinkedIn), "Coming Soon" pages, or broken links are automatically flagged as insufficient for business verification.

The Compliance Gap

Simply having a website isn't enough. To pass RingCentral's manual review process, your site must host specific compliance artifacts that prove you operate legally and handle consumer data responsibly. Common failure points include:

Missing Policies

Lack of a Privacy Policy containing specific SMS data handling disclosures regarding third-party sharing.

No Business Info

Website fails to clearly display the legal business name, physical address, and contact methods matching your application.

Dead Links

Broken URLs, password-protected pages, or placeholder templates that prevent manual brand verification.

Why Social Media Profiles Fail

Many businesses attempt to use Facebook Business Pages, LinkedIn profiles, or Instagram accounts as their "Business Website" during RingCentral registration. This results in automatic rejection for three critical reasons:

Lack of Control

Social profiles do not allow you to host a compliant Privacy Policy or Terms of Service with the specific legal language carriers require.

Identity Verification Failure

Social profiles are easily spoofed. A dedicated domain (e.g., yourcompany.com) provides a higher trust signal for brand verification.

No Opt-In Mechanism

You cannot host a compliant TCPA opt-in form on a standard social media profile page.

Technical Verification Requirements

To satisfy TCR vetting, your website must strictly adhere to CTIA best practices. MyTCRPlus microsites automatically include these mandatory technical elements that DIY solutions often miss:

Content Requirements

  • Business Name Match: Legal name must appear exactly as registered in footer/contact page.
  • Physical Address: Must match the address on your EIN letter/business license.
  • Support Email: Must be a domain email (e.g., support@yourbrand.com), not Gmail/Yahoo.

Policy Requirements

  • Non-Sharing Clause: "Mobile information will not be shared with third parties/affiliates for marketing/promotional purposes."
  • Frequency Disclosure: "Message frequency varies" statement in Terms.
  • Fee Disclosure: "Message and data rates may apply."

RingCentral Specific Vetting Criteria

RingCentral's vetting partners perform specific checks on: Domain Age (new domains trigger higher scrutiny), SSL Validity (expired certs = auto-fail), and Load Time (timeout = verification failure). MyTCRPlus manages all these technical parameters for you.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does RingCentral require a website for SMS?
Yes. RingCentral requires a functional business website to verify your brand identity with The Campaign Registry (TCR). Social media profiles or broken links lead to automatic rejection.

Can I use a "Coming Soon" page?
No. Vetting partners typically reject placeholder or "Coming Soon" pages because they cannot verify active business operations or view required legal policies.
